Niagara Falls Neighborhood Housing Services Inc
| Fiscal year | Revenue | Expenses | Net | Reserve mo. | Staff % |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2011 | 565,706 | 574,658 | −8,952 | 12.0 | 22% |
| 2012 | 669,882 | 657,905 | 11,977 | 10.7 | 22% |
| 2013 | 506,551 | 506,472 | 79 | 13.9 | 30% |
| 2014 | 213,490 | 245,768 | −32,278 | 25.8 | 26% |
| 2015 | 844,582 | 800,912 | 43,670 | 12.7 | 27% |
| 2016 | 903,547 | 823,099 | 80,448 | 13.5 | 28% |
| 2017 | 1,642,803 | 1,479,222 | 163,581 | 8.8 | 16% |
| 2018 | 6,018,501 | 5,546,824 | 471,677 | 3.4 | 4% |
| 2019 | 4,470,014 | 4,251,706 | 218,308 | 5.0 | 5% |
| 2020 | 2,819,984 | 2,829,899 | −9,915 | -6.8 | 9% |
| 2021 | 1,818,977 | 1,938,412 | −119,435 | -10.7 | 10% |
| 2022 | 1,256,698 | 1,611,909 | −355,211 | -17.1 | 16% |
| 2023 | 432,987 | 880,993 | −448,006 | -31.6 | 30% |
In its most recent public year (2023), this organization spent $448,006 more than it brought in. Its liabilities exceeded its net assets — reserves were below zero (-31.6 months), down from 12 in 2011. Staff pay was 30% of spending.
Reserve months = net assets ÷ average monthly spending; net assets count everything the organization owns beyond its debts — buildings and donor-restricted funds included, not just cash. Staff pay = salaries, wages, and officer compensation; it excludes benefits and payroll taxes. The IRS releases this data years after the fact — this organization's newest public year is 2023.
